1. ClickUp

  • Description: ClickUp is a highly customizable, all-in-one project management platform known for its versatility and extensive features. It aims to replace multiple tools with a single solution.
  • Key Features:
  • Customizable workflows and views (List, Kanban, Calendar, Gantt).
  • Task management with dependencies and subtasks.
  • Time tracking and goal setting.
  • Advanced automation features.
  • Document creation and collaboration.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.6/5 (Capterra, based on 4382 reviews), 4.7/5 (G2, based on 10,008 reviews)
  • Best for: All-in-one project management, customizable workflows, versatile teams.
  • Pricing: Offers a free plan with paid options available.
  • Ease of Use: Can be complex for new users due to its extensive features.
  • Website: ClickUp

2. Trello

  • Description: Trello is a visual, Kanban-style project management tool known for its simplicity and ease of use. It's great for teams that prefer a straightforward, intuitive interface.
  • Key Features:
  • Kanban boards for visual task management.
  • Checklists, calendars, and timelines.
  • Color-coding for task prioritization.
  • Automation tool called "Butler".
  • Integrations with other tools, like ClickUp and Jira.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.4/5 (G2, based on 13,655 reviews), 4.5/5 (Capterra, based on 23,355 reviews)
  • Best for: Small teams, visual project management, user-friendly interface.
  • Pricing: Free plan with paid upgrades.
  • Simplicity: Known for its simple and flexible interface.
  • Website: Trello

3. Asana

  • Description: Asana is a project management tool that focuses on team collaboration and managing complex projects. It offers robust features for task prioritization and team coordination.
  • Key Features:
  • Task dependencies and timelines.
  • Team coordination tools.
  • Workflow automation.
  • Budget tracking.
  • Various project views.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.4/5 (G2, based on 10,837 reviews), 4.5/5 (Capterra, based on 13,276 reviews)
  • Best for: Remote teams, complex projects, hassle-free teamwork.
  • Pricing: Offers a free plan with paid versions.
  • Flexibility: Handles different project types and organization styles.
  • Website: Asana

4. Monday.com

  • Description: Monday.com is a highly customizable Work OS (Operating System) that offers a wide array of tools for project management, task tracking, and team collaboration.
  • Key Features:
  • Customizable dashboards.
  • Automations and AI features.
  • Project and task tracking.
  • Collaboration and workflow management capabilities.
  • Separate products for CRM and dev teams.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.7/5 (G2, based on 12,851 reviews), 4.6/5 (Capterra, based on 5383 reviews)
  • Best for: Businesses of all sizes, marketing and PMO teams, visual project planning.
  • Pricing: Paid subscription with various plans.
  • Ease of Use: Known for being user-friendly.
  • Website: Monday.com

5. Wrike

  • Description: Wrike is a robust project management tool that is known for its advanced reporting, resource management, and workload management capabilities. It is well-suited for larger teams and organizations.
  • Key Features:
  • Advanced reporting and analytics.
  • Gantt charts and workload management.
  • Task and time tracking.
  • Client and team management tools.
  • Customizable workflows.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.2/5 (G2, based on 3,732 reviews), 4.3/5 (Capterra, based on 2748 reviews)
  • Best for: Large companies, scalable workflow management, cross-functional teams.
  • Pricing: Paid subscription with various plans.
  • Features: Offers spreadsheet-like features.
  • Website: Wrike

6. Airtable

  • Description: Airtable combines the interface of a spreadsheet with the power of a database. It is highly flexible, allowing teams to organize data and tasks in customizable views.
  • Key Features:
  • Customizable views.
  • Data organization and task management.
  • Collaboration features.
  • Database functionality.
  • Integration capabilities.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.6/5 (G2, based on 2,748 reviews)
  • Best for: Organizing and managing information, flexible project tracking, building customized project management apps.
  • Pricing: Offers free and paid plans.
  • Website: Airtable

7. Notion

  • Description: Notion is a versatile workspace that combines note-taking, project management, and database features. It's known for its flexibility and ability to customize workflows.
  • Key Features:
  • Project management and note-taking in one platform.
  • Database and collaboration tools.
  • Highly flexible and customizable.
  • Organization of tasks and knowledge.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.7/5 (G2, based on 5,939 reviews)
  • Best for: Knowledge management, organizing tasks, collaboration, flexible workflows.
  • Pricing: Offers a free plan with paid upgrades.
  • Website: Notion

8. Basecamp

  • Description: Basecamp is a project management tool that emphasizes streamlined communication and collaboration. It combines task management, messaging, and file sharing.
  • Key Features:
  • Centralized communication and file sharing.
  • Task management tools.
  • Simple and intuitive interface.
  • Streamlined team collaboration.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.3/5 (Capterra, based on 14,468 reviews)
  • Best for: Small teams, simple project collaboration, centralized communication, remote teams.
  • Pricing: Paid subscription.
  • Simplicity: Offers a straightforward setup.
  • Website: Basecamp

9. Zoho Projects

  • Description: Zoho Projects is a cloud-based project management software that offers tools for task tracking, project management, and team collaboration within the Zoho ecosystem.
  • Key Features:
  • Task and resource management.
  • Time tracking.
  • Document sharing.
  • Project tracking and planning.
  • Integration with other Zoho products.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.5/5 (Capterra, based on 753 reviews)
  • Best for: Teams within the Zoho ecosystem, complex project management, businesses looking for inexpensive solutions, resource management.
  • Pricing: Offers a free plan and paid subscriptions.
  • Complexity: Can be complex for new users.
  • Website: Zoho Projects

10. Nuclino

  • Description: Nuclino is a lightweight, user-friendly team workspace that functions as a knowledge base, document collaboration tool, and project manager. It is known for its simplicity and speed.
  • Key Features:
  • Unified team workspace.
  • Real-time collaboration.
  • Knowledge base creation.
  • Task and project management.
  • Clean and distraction-free interface.
  • Data Points:
  • Rating: 4.7/5 (Capterra)
  • Best for: Lightweight and easy-to-use platform, organizing knowledge and projects, teams looking for a less complex alternative.
  • Pricing: Free with paid plans for advanced features.
  • Website: Nuclino
